Original Description
With its rich chiaroscuro and meticulous detail, The Clockmaker by Pompeo Massani (1857–1922) captures the quiet intensity of a craftsman absorbed in his work. The painting, created in late 19th-century Italy, embodies the Realist tradition, showcasing Massani’s mastery in rendering textures—from the gleam of brass clock gears to the weathered folds of the artisan’s apron. The subdued, warm palette and theatrical lighting evoke a sense of timelessness, bridging Romanticism’s emotional depth and the emerging precision of Industrial Age aesthetics. Though less renowned than his contemporaries, Massani’s work reflects the era’s fascination with skilled labor, positioning The Clockmaker as a poignant tribute to vanishing artisan traditions amid modernization. Its historical value lies in this delicate balance between reverence for craftsmanship and the encroaching mechanized world.
